Output f048526125b234c20b6fcce08a2d9a8ce3c8fa7db71bdcc92a68d34fb102b8f5:15

value
43346125
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dd437cb254fae9dad366c6abf87d309eaf5ee77 OP_EQUAL
address
MRCtAr6kG6QD1zQe1BU2J6CLvf47cQumgT
transaction
f048526125b234c20b6fcce08a2d9a8ce3c8fa7db71bdcc92a68d34fb102b8f5
spent
true